General Information about Catalina Blue

Catalina Blue, represented by the hexadecimal color code #0A297A, is a deep and rich shade of blue. It belongs to the family of blue hues, often associated with qualities such as trust, stability, and intelligence. In the RGB color model, Catalina Blue consists of 3.92% red, 16.08% green, and 47.84% blue. This composition gives it a distinctive character within the blue spectrum, setting it apart from lighter or more vibrant blues. Catalina Blue is commonly employed in graphic design, web development, and branding to evoke feelings of professionalism and reliability. Its usage can range from backgrounds and accents to typography and interactive elements, depending on the desired effect and context.

Catalina Blue (#0A297A) presents a significant accessibility challenge due to its dark hue. When used as a background color, it necessitates very light text (white or near-white) to ensure sufficient contrast for readability. According to WCAG guidelines, the contrast ratio between text and background should be at least 4.5:1 for normal text and 3:1 for large text to meet AA standards. When using Catalina Blue, designers must meticulously check contrast ratios to avoid making content inaccessible to users with visual impairments. Insufficient contrast can strain the eyes and make it difficult for users to perceive text or interactive elements. Therefore, careful consideration of color pairings and contrast ratios is paramount to ensure an inclusive and user-friendly design.
